If you want a Sherlock Holmes effect... just ape Sherlock holmes
1) People walk in, and Batman starts saying things he can't possibly know about them, they ask why, and he explains stuff about their shoelaces and body odor and whatever. Booom. 2) In fights or action scenes, use slow mo and zoom to focus in on what Batman is noticing, then, things come to full speed and he does just the right thing to incapacitate/dismantle the problem. Easy peasy. Of course, unlike the comics, you have to earn that, especially since most of the audience is familiar with the more... thuggish batman from recent movies and video games.
